Distribution Western Atlantic: from Cape Cod, Massachusetts (USA) to Brazil. Eastern Atlantic: Sao Tiago Island (Cape Verde Islands) and...  
Distribution Western Atlantic: from Cape Cod, Massachusetts (USA) to Brazil. Eastern Atlantic: Sao Tiago Island (Cape Verde Islands) and Angola  [details]
